## Account Recovery — ValvePipe Plugin Registry

New folks: if you're locked out of the ValvePipe registry, don't panic. Validator plugins keep running; only publishing is blocked. Ping whoever's on rotation, then run `valvepipe auth reset` from the bastion box. When it asks for manual verification, read it the recovery passphrase written directly below this line.

recovery phrase for fajeg-kawep: druix-gorius-briax-ulaeth-fraox-lammir-pelox-jormir-pelwyn-julir

MINUTES — Management Meeting, Pricing Review

Attendees: R. Halvern, T. Osei, M. Brinkow. The group reviewed margins on the Fernvale Classic line and agreed a 3% uplift on mid-tier SKUs from next quarter. Discount authority for sales leads remains capped at 8%. The note below summarises the confidential plan discussed.

internal memo for tagef-hadup: Gross margin on Ulaath came in at 15 percent against a plan of 5 percent. Only 7 of the 120 pilot accounts renewed Ulaath, so a churn review is set for October 15.

Runbook: Firmware Channel Promotion (Orbex devices)

To promote a firmware build from beta to stable, confirm the soak period has elapsed and no rollback flags are set in the channel dashboard. Never promote directly from nightly. Record the promotion in the channel log, including the build token shown below.

session token of kahag-bawip = htk6_729d08

Meeting notes, Tuesdays sync (excerpt). Discussed the recurring conflict between Plannerly's calendar sync and the Dovetail scheduling service: duplicate events appear when both systems write within the same minute. Agreed to add a write-lock token as a short-term fix. New contractors should not modify sync code without review. All changes must be approved by the engineer named below.

named custodian: Druion Kelix Brivan

**Break-glass access: Shelfwright catalogue import**

Use only if the nightly Shelfwright import stalls and the on-call importer is unreachable. Break-glass grants direct write access to the Lanternfield catalogue database for 30 minutes. Log the incident first. Do not run partial imports; restart the full batch. Access auto-revokes and pages the data lead. The break-glass console prompts for the standing recovery passphrase, which is:

vault phrase of yaguf-hahaf = druath-holix